AIG payments to banks stoke bailout rage - Financial Post As of: 2009-03-16
FOXNews- AIG payments to banks stoke bailout rage- Financial Post, Canada- WASHINGTON/NEW YORK -- Goldman Sachs Group Inc and a parade of European banks were the major beneficiaries of US$93-billion in payments from AIG -- more than half of the US taxpayer money spent to rescue the massive insurer. Banks begin to decline federal aid in first sign of recovery - Globe and... As of: 2009-03-16
Globe and Mail- Banks begin to decline federal aid in first sign of recovery- Globe and Mail, Canada- Canadian banks are turning down some of the funding that the government is making available to them, a sign that they are recuperating from the financial crisis.
